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-64243

mavenConsole() custom name can not be used

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Cannot Reproduce
    • Icon: Minor Minor
    • warnings-ng-plugin
    • None
    • Jenkins 2.249.3
      Warnings Next Generation Plugin 8.4.4

      def mavenConsoleFile = scanForIssues tool: mavenConsole(id: "mavenConsoleFile.configurator", name: 'MavenConsoleFile', pattern: 'build.log')
      
      groovy.lang.MissingMethodException: No signature of method: io.jenkins.plugins.analysis.core.steps.AnnotatedReport.call() is applicable for argument types: (java.util.LinkedHashMap) values: [[id:mavenConsoleFile.configurator, name:MavenConsoleFile, pattern:build.log]]
      Possible solutions: wait(), any(), wait(long), add(io.jenkins.plugins.analysis.core.steps.AnnotatedReport), each(groovy.lang.Closure), any(groovy.lang.Closure)
      

      Without "name" it works

      def mavenConsoleFile = scanForIssues tool: mavenConsole(id: "mavenConsoleFile.configurator", pattern: 'build.log')
      

            drulli Ulli Hafner
            benbrummer Benjamin Brummer
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Created:
              Updated:
              Resolved: